You realize (I hope) that the toggles in the R53 aren't real toggles. They push down on little buttons on a PC board. If you want the toggle to do something, you must reprogram the board or get gbmini to do it for you.

Or, you can cut the toggle bank up and replace the fake toggle with a real one...wish I could find the post and link it here.
